Output 51f141a5c02ae6902bff5ad898b0b3859ca76708104476c96ff39a1b8ea34e4a:4

value
1845571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ea54921dbe88a9bc3fe400c0b0cfd93082a7ba OP_EQUAL
address
3JTUJCyEvWndWEoVHPdSDUTYUnKVauLZjQ
transaction
51f141a5c02ae6902bff5ad898b0b3859ca76708104476c96ff39a1b8ea34e4a